canmove, Confirmed users, Bureaucrats and Sysops emeriti
5,401
edits
(→Liuche) |
|||
| (30 intermediate revisions by 18 users not shown) | |||
| Line 24: | Line 24: | ||
Please keep your update to under 2 minutes! | Please keep your update to under 2 minutes! | ||
===James W. (snorp)=== | ===James W. (snorp)=== | ||
* Bug 885623 - Canvas radial gradient tests too precise | |||
* Bug 885632 - SkiaGL fails clip winding test | |||
* Bug 887318 - SkiaGL fails to readback pixels on Adreno | |||
===Kats=== | ===Kats=== | ||
* Last week | |||
** bug 882120 - fixed robopan regression | |||
** bug 883646 - split out "LayoutDevicePixel" from "CSSPixel" | |||
** bug 885030 - some APZC/FrameMetrics cleanups | |||
** interviews, reviews | |||
** some work on bug 866265, APZC equation cleanup and testing | |||
* Next week | |||
** finish up bug 866265, which might require fixing some other bugs like 732971 and 860162 | |||
===GBrown=== | ===GBrown=== | ||
* Has joined the A-Team | * Has joined the A-Team | ||
| Line 30: | Line 45: | ||
===Chris Lord (cwiiis)=== | ===Chris Lord (cwiiis)=== | ||
* Now | |||
** {{bug|886298}} - Propagate new Pixel and Scale types into fixed-position layer code | |||
** {{bug|803299}} - 32-bit colour by default | |||
** {{bug|817876}} - Support multiple modal dialogs from the same origin in b2g browser | |||
** Help with b2g browser platform bugs | |||
** Help with nested AZPC work | |||
** Dynamic toolbar for b2g (depends on AZPC work) | |||
===Chris Peterson=== | ===Chris Peterson=== | ||
* [https://wiki.mozilla.org/People:TRIBE TRIBE] leadership program (Wednesday and Thursday) | * [https://wiki.mozilla.org/People:TRIBE TRIBE] leadership program (Wednesday and Thursday) | ||
| Line 36: | Line 59: | ||
===Shane Tully=== | ===Shane Tully=== | ||
* Last week: {{Bug|857730}} - Implement contacts API | |||
** Got unit tests running on Android | |||
** Working on making unit tests pass | |||
*** Fix international phone number matching | |||
*** Rewrite update function | |||
*** Change sorting from being done in SQL to done in Java | |||
* This week: | |||
** Continuing to work on unit tests | |||
** Add ability to save contact photo | |||
* Blocking: | |||
** Still waiting on review for patch about fixing bug with permissions doorhanger ({{bug|882495}}) | |||
** {{bug|832960}} - Android manifest files requried before contacts API can be used | |||
===JChen=== | ===JChen=== | ||
* Past week | |||
** Most time working on {{bug|864040}} - Enter key isn't displayed correctly with SwiftKey X | |||
** Worked on {{bug|879568}} - Make the ANR reporter use SysInfo | |||
** More fact-finding patch for {{bug|837379}} - java.lang.IllegalArgumentException: invalid span offsets | |||
** Fixed {{bug|887097}} - Get rid of Gecko event sync time out | |||
** Added native stack support to ANR dashboard | |||
* Next | |||
** Wrapping up bugs from above | |||
** Look into some profiler work | |||
** Continue with JimDB work for B2G | |||
===GCP=== | ===GCP=== | ||
*Last week: | |||
**{{Bug|881153}} Cannot share the front camera and back camera across different tabs at the same time on FxAndroid | |||
**{{Bug|877248}} Preview Surface for Camera is visible in upper left corner | |||
**Preffed on WebRTC | |||
*Next week: | |||
**{{Bug|880437}} java.lang.NullPointerException: at org.webrtc.videoengine.VideoCaptureAndroid.DeleteVideoCaptureAndroid(VideoCaptureAndroid.java) | |||
**{{Bug|887227}} crash in webrtc::videocapturemodule::DeviceInfoAndroid::NumberOfDevices | |||
**{{Bug|874569}} getUserMedia - Video playback orientation does not adapt to device orientation | |||
===Brian N=== | ===Brian N=== | ||
* Done | |||
** Ouya AwesomeScreen bugs ({{bug|887051}}, {{bug|876765}}, {{bug|887069}}) | |||
** Fixed and re-landed {{Bug|849847}} - Make about:home scrollable with the analog stick | |||
* Next | |||
** More Ouya | |||
** {{Bug|881091}} - Article showing twice in reader mode | |||
** {{Bug|878156}} - Fx keeps an article open if no other tabs are open | |||
===Sriram=== | ===Sriram=== | ||
* BookmarksPage | * BookmarksPage | ||
| Line 50: | Line 116: | ||
===WesJ=== | ===WesJ=== | ||
* Reviewing stuff | |||
* Webrtc Landing - Follow up needs to be fixed {{Bug|885783}} | |||
* Working on Super toast API {{Bug|880454}} and {{Bug|884075}} | |||
* Webrtc stuff - hack week this week | |||
** Permissions api stuff landed {{Bug|860782}} | |||
** Packaged + Privileged apps are working | |||
** Working on a synthesized APK approach for apps | |||
===Shilpan=== | ===Shilpan=== | ||
Done | |||
* {{Bug|883259}} - Update Application icon and in-content Firefox icons | |||
In progress | |||
* {{Bug|734877}} - Add support for 'PageActions' so add-ons can add indicators to the URLBar (Functional patch in) | |||
* {{Bug|856715}} - Map L2/R2 to next/previous tab | |||
===LucasR=== | ===LucasR=== | ||
* '''Last week''' | |||
** {{Bug|887244}} - Style list view dividers in new about:home as per design | |||
** {{Bug|882716}} - Implement "Last Tabs" page for new about:home | |||
** {{Bug|882715}} - Implement history page in new about:home | |||
** {{Bug|884896}} - Move all search-related classes to home package | |||
** {{Bug|884398}} - BrowserSearch cleanups | |||
** {{Bug|862794}} - Implement Visited page in about:home | |||
** {{Bug|881780}} - Change BrowserSearch to inherit from HomeFragment | |||
** Lots of patch reviews | |||
** Good first bugs in Fig: https://bugzilla.mozilla.org/buglist.cgi?quicksearch=sw%3A%22good-first-bug-fig%22 | |||
* '''Next week''' | |||
** PTO on Thursday and Friday | |||
** More about:home hacking | |||
** Giving 2 talks at FISL: http://fisl.org.br/ | |||
===Liuche=== | ===Liuche=== | ||
* {{Bug|879558}} - entry point for about:healthreport | * {{Bug|879558}} - entry point for about:healthreport | ||
| Line 58: | Line 154: | ||
* {{Bug|886916}} - Regression: Multiple-level settings screens do not handle "back" correctly - waiting for aurora/beta approval | * {{Bug|886916}} - Regression: Multiple-level settings screens do not handle "back" correctly - waiting for aurora/beta approval | ||
* {{Bug|872329}} - Settings UI | * {{Bug|872329}} - Settings UI | ||
* next: back to {{Bug|870169}} - ANRReporter | * next: | ||
** back to {{Bug|870169}} - ANRReporter | |||
** {{Bug|871866}} - Developer options | |||
===Margaret=== | ===Margaret=== | ||
| Line 87: | Line 185: | ||
===RNewman=== | ===RNewman=== | ||
===Scott (jwir3)=== | ===Scott (jwir3)=== | ||
'''Last Week''': | |||
* PTO | |||
'''This Week:''' | |||
* Get review and finish {{bug|878931}} and {{bug|878928}} | |||
* Finish and land {{bug|864595}} : Assertion in caretPositionFromPoint | |||
* Some column set stuff to finish | |||
* {{bug|876161}}: Sometimes double-tapping a paragraph scrolls it out of view. | |||
===BLassey=== | ===BLassey=== | ||
* {{bug|886921}} Crash [@ org.mozilla.gecko.GeckoApp.getCellInfo() | |||
* b2g browser planning | |||
* HR stuff | |||
===MFinkle=== | ===MFinkle=== | ||
* In SF this week for a WebRT meetup | * In SF this week for a WebRT meetup | ||
| Line 94: | Line 206: | ||
===Ian Barlow=== | ===Ian Barlow=== | ||
This week | |||
* Firefox UX work week | |||
* Q3 Planning | |||
* About:home - UI Hackathon tentatively scheduled for week of July 22 | |||
* Lots of other little random stuff | |||
* (B2G Browser planning) | |||
===Security/MGoodwin=== | ===Security/MGoodwin=== | ||
===WebRT=== | ===WebRT=== | ||
| Line 111: | Line 232: | ||
== Feature Focus== | == Feature Focus== | ||
;Almost ready to commit to a release: | |||
* [[Mobile/Projects/Reflow on zoom | Reflow on zoom]] (double tap) by default | |||
=== Firefox 23 === | |||
* {{mok}} [[Mobile/Projects/Firefox Health Report | Firefox Health Report]] <== feature review July 8th | |||
* {{mok}} [[Mobile/Projects/Localization | Added locale: Turkish]] | |||
* {{mok}} [[Mobile/Projects/Localization | Added locale: Hungarian]] | |||
* {{mok}} [[Mobile/Projects/AwesomeX improvements | Awesomebar and Awesomescreen improvements]] | |||
* {{mok}} [[Mobile/Projects/Reader_improvements | Reader improvements]] <==initial changes, marketing push is for Fx24, tho | |||
* {{mok}} [[Mobile/Projects/Localization | L10N foundation improvements]] | |||
* {{mok}} [[Mobile/Projects/Changeable search engine default | UI for changing search engine default in add-on manager]] | |||
* {{mok}} [[Mobile/Projects/Webfeed handling | RSS/Atom feed handling]] | |||
* {{mok}} [[Mobile/Projects/API: Payments | API: Payments]] <== not exposed to users | |||
* {{mrisk}} [[Mobile/Projects/Dynamic URL bar | Dynamic URL bar]] <==almost on track, giving it a week on beta | |||
=== Firefox 24 === | |||
* {{mok}} [[Mobile/Projects/Reader_improvements | Reader improvements]] | |||
* {{mok}} [[Mobile/Projects/NFC bump | NFC bump for tab sharing]] | |||
* {{mok}} [[Mobile/Projects/GeckoWebView | Gecko Webview]] phase 1 | |||
* {{mok}} [[Mobile/Projects/Geolocation services | Geolocation services]] inc opt-in menu item | |||
* {{mok}} [[Mobile/Projects/Packaged and privileged apps | Packaged apps foundations]], but not exposed until the WebApp Experience has landed | |||
* {{mok}} [https://wiki.mozilla.org/WebAudio_API_Rollout_Status API: Web Audio] | |||
* {{mok}} [[Mobile/Projects/Quickshare | Quickshare]] | |||
* {{mok}} [[Mobile/Projects/Firefox Icon rebrand | Firefox Icon rebrand]] | |||
* {{mok}} [[Mobile/Projects/Localization | Change default search engine for zh-CN]] | |||
* {{mrisk}}[[Mobile/Projects/Set top box optimization | Set Top Box optimization]] | |||
* {{mrisk}} [[Mobile/Projects/Directional game console navigation | Directional game console navigation]] | |||
* {{mrisk}} [[Mobile/Projects/Dynamic Snippets | Dynamic Snippets]] | |||
* {{mrisk}} [[Mobile/Projects/API: Push notifications | API: Push notifications]] (won't be uplifted past beta?) | |||
* {{mrisk}} [[Mobile/Projects/Add-on definition | Add-on definition in distribution files]] | |||
* {{mrisk}} [[Mobile/Projects/WebRTC platform support | WebRTC platform support]], preffed ON | |||
* {{mok}} [[Mobile/Projects/Localization | Added locales: en-GB, sv-SE and ca-ES]] | |||
=== Firefox 25 === | |||
* {{mok}} [[Mobile/Projects/SkiaGL | SkiaGL improvement]] | |||
* {{mok}} [[Mobile/Projects/Mixed content | Mixed content]] | |||
* {{mplan}} [[Mobile/Projects/API: Contacts | API: Contacts]] | |||
* {{mplan}} [[Mobile/Projects/Packaged and privileged apps | Privileged apps support]] <== need to give this until the end of the week | |||
* {{mplan}} [[Mobile/Projects/About:home redesign | About:home redesign]] <== need to ID a merge date/tag bugs we want fixed on Fig as P1's | |||
* {{mprop}} [[Mobile/Projects/API: Web activities | API: Web activities]] | |||
* {{mprop}} [[Mobile/Projects/Settings UI clean up | Settings UI clean-up]] including search provider management | |||
=== Firefox 26 === | |||
* {{mprop}} [[Mobile/Projects/SNAV | Spatial Navigation]] (SNAV) | |||
* {{mprop}} [[Mobile/Projects/API: Third-party Cloud storage | API: Third-party Cloud storage]] | |||
* {{mprop}} [[Mobile/Projects/API: Alarm | API: Alarm]] | |||
* {{mprop}} [[Mobile/Projects/API: Gamepad | API: Gamepad]] | |||
* {{mprop}} [[Mobile/Projects/API: Bluetooth | API: Bluetooth]] | |||
== Round Table == | == Round Table == | ||
=== User Advocacy === | |||
User Sentiment Reports are live for Firefox 21! [https://blog.mozilla.org/sumo/2013/06/24/firefox-sentiment-reports/ Reports for Desktop and Android here!] | |||
Tyler tried to gather enough data on google play for an x86 roundup, but failed. We will have to wait for more data as it comes in. | |||
We are watching all feedback channels for Firefox 22 data, no trending topics so far. We will continue to read it through the week and will report as needed. | |||
Tyler is on PTO all next week, please contact Roland for support needs, and Matt Grimes for User Advocacy needs. | |||
=== QA === | |||
* Reminder to tag approval on mozilla-beta for firefox-23 affected bugs | |||
* [https://etherpad.mozilla.org/testday-20130621-webrtc WebRTC test-day] went very well; number of bugs filed that need followups | |||
* As mentioned earlier, awaiting lucasR to drop an APK from fig for QA to look over this week | |||